1999 CW8 is a bright carbonaceous asteroid and sub-kilometer near-Earth object of the Apollo group, first observed on 12 February 1999, by astronomers of the Lincoln Near Earth Asteroid Research program at Lincoln Laboratory ETS in New Mexico, United States.[2]
Description
1999 CW8 is a B-type asteroid, relatively rare in the asteroid belt but common in the inner Solar System. The asteroid never approaches Earth closer than 0.2 AU, but occasionally makes close approaches to Mars of 0.07 AU. It makes one such approach in 2073, at 0.067 AU, and another one in 2103, at 0.094 AU. Due to 1999 CW8's relatively high inclination, although it passes closer to the Sun than the Earth (0.9 AU), it never comes closer than 0.2 AU.
Based on an absolute magnitude of 18.6, and an assumed albedo of 0.159 (derived from the B-type asteroid 2 Pallas), the asteroid can be estimated to have a mean-diameter of approximately 640 meters.[3] If it impacted the Earth would cause significant damage, but not as much as the Cretaceous–Paleogene extinction event progenitor, which brought about a mass extinction, as it is only 1/20 to 1/10 the size. However, it is unlikely to come close enough to Earth to impact it, or even become a risk of impact.
